It typically takes 30 days for us to dispute the chargeback, and it may take the Sender’s card company up to 75 days to resolve a chargeback and come to a final decision. A chargeback isn’t the same as a dispute filed directly with Venmo. Then, reopen the app or website and try initiating the payment again. There are two ways to get your money out of your Venmo account: Instant transfer to your eligible bank account or debit card. This type of transfer incurs a 1.75% fee (a minimum fee of $0.25 and a maximum fee of $25 is deducted from the transfer amount for each transfer) and typically arrives within 30 minutes. Whatever you do, avoid any direct contact with the sender in case its a scam.If you want to take the money back by canceling the payment instead, follow these instructions: Go to the Me tab in your Venmo app. Find the transaction at the top of your Transactions feed. Under the payment in question, tap Take Back. Taking back a pending payment means that the money will be sent back to your original funding source.

Taking back a pending payment means that the money will be sent back to your original funding source. If you used a bank account or card, the money will be returned there. If you used your Venmo balance to fund the payment, the amount should be reflected in your balance. For payments reversed back to a bank account, the funds should be ...
